In 2022, Hudson County, where East Newark is located, reported a 15% increase in opioid-related overdoses.
East Newark saw a 7% rise in drug arrests in 2021, as reported by Hudson County authorities.
Hospitalizations due to drug abuse in Hudson County increased by 12% in 2022.
The Hudson County Health Department reported a 9% increase in Narcan deployments in 2021.
In East Newark, Hudson County, there was a 5% decline in youth substance abuse from 2020 to 2021, according to local reports.
Hudson County saw a 20% increase in drug-related 911 calls in 2022.
